Tottenham forward Son Heung-Min is a major fitness doubt for the World Cup after Spurs confirmed the South Korea star will undergo surgery to stabilise a fracture around his left eye. Son was forced off during the first half of Tottenham’s crucial Champions League victory over Marseille on Tuesday following a challenge with defender Chancel Mbemba. The 27th edition of the Ghana University Sports Association (GUSA) Games is set to begin on Friday, November 4 2022, after being postponed due to the devastating effects of COVID-19. The competition will see 14 tertiary institutions battle for honours at the Kwame Nkrumah University of Science and Technology (KNUST).
